As far as the engine mount goes i think you've got it bang on as this is the exact configuration as the zetec se that you had in the first place, i.e. 1 rear lower gearbox mount, 1 upper gearbox mount and 1 engine mount. As its the lower gearbox 'dogbone' mount that restrains the engine from pivoting about the other two mounts, rocking should not be an issue unless the engine is going to be very wild. I think the only thing you will need to consider is making sure the mount that you are making doesnt get in the way of any ancilliaries or the head itself etc.
